Medicinal plant known for its sweetening properties without any calories. Pot plant.
Its properties are found in its leaves, the most sugary part. Used to sweeten food and herbal tea. It can also relieve diseases as it is antioxidant, diuretic, digestive.
Evergreen plant reaching 1m in height with lanceolate, serrated leaves being a little hairy and dark green. Little white and tube-like flowers.
It grows in sandy and well drained soils.
Direct sowing at 20ºC in spring. All year indoor.
